Bridgeport

Description

This neighborhood in Chicago's near south side holds more than a few claims to fame despite the working-class nature of the place and its many inhabitants. The Bridgeport neighborhood known to have been the birthplace and home for several of Chicago's former mayors as well as being home to the Chicago White Sox.

While US Cellular Field is largely a focal point of the area the neighborhood is also home to many workingclass homes of brick while others are in the old craftsman style looking to have been pulled from the pages of an old Sears catalog when the company still manufactured homes.

The business district of the neighborhood featuring a mixture of dive bars, smaller restauraunts and mom and pop shops that seem to be part of the life blood of the community here.
